Role Overview
We are seeking an experienced and commercially focused Senior Management Accountant to join our finance team. The successful candidate will take ownership of the monthly management accounts process, deliver high-quality financial reporting, and provide meaningful analysis to support strategic and operational decision-making.
This role requires a strong technical accounting background, excellent analytical ability, and the confidence to work closely with senior stakeholders across the business. The Senior Management Accountant will also play a key role in budgeting, forecasting, process improvement, financial controls, and supporting the wider finance team.
Key Responsibilities
- Take ownership of the preparation and review of monthly management accounts, including profit and loss, balance sheet, cash flow, and supporting schedules.
- Manage the month-end close process, ensuring deadlines are met and reporting is accurate, complete, and timely.
- Prepare and review journals, including accruals, prepayments, depreciation, payroll journals, revenue adjustments, and other month-end postings.
- Review balance sheet reconciliations and ensure reconciling items are investigated and resolved promptly.
- Provide detailed variance analysis against budget, forecast, and prior periods, highlighting key drivers of performance.
- Prepare and present monthly management reporting packs for senior management.
- Support the preparation of annual budgets, reforecasts, and longer-term financial plans.
- Monitor revenue, cost of sales, overheads, margins, and working capital to identify risks, opportunities, and areas for improvement.
- Support cash flow forecasting and provide analysis of key cash movements.
- Assist with VAT returns, statutory reporting, and compliance requirements where required.
- Support the year-end audit process, including preparing audit schedules and liaising with auditors.
- Maintain and improve financial controls, processes, and reporting procedures.
- Identify opportunities for automation, efficiency, and improved quality of financial information.
- Provide guidance and support to junior members of the finance team.
- Assist with ad hoc analysis, projects, and strategic initiatives as required.
